Briana Wilson is a disability inclusion advisor-manager at CBM Australia. Wilson manages a team that works with the disability movement and provides disability inclusion advice to DFAT and a range of other development agencies, including Australian NGOs, managing contractors, and multilaterals. Wilson has a clinical background in occupational therapy and a master's in international development (policy and human rights).
